Tools and Materials Needed

  • Socket set and ratchet
  • Screwdrivers (flat-head and Phillips)
  • Wrench set
  • Serpentine belt tool or breaker bar
  • Replacement alternator
  • Safety gloves and goggles
  • Vehicle jack and jack stands (if necessary)

Preparation

Before starting, ensure the vehicle is parked on a level surface. Disconnect the negative battery terminal to prevent electrical shorts. If necessary, lift the vehicle using a jack and secure it with jack stands for easier access to the alternator.

Removing the Old Alternator

Follow these general steps, which may vary depending on the vehicle model:

  • Locate the alternator, usually mounted at the front of the engine.
  • Remove the drive belt by releasing tension with the serpentine belt tool or breaker bar.
  • Disconnect the electrical connections from the alternator, including the main power cable and any voltage regulator connectors.
  • Unbolt the alternator from its mounting bracket using the appropriate socket or wrench.
  • Carefully remove the alternator from the engine bay.

Installing the New Alternator

Installation is the reverse of removal. Follow these steps:

  • Position the new alternator in the mounting bracket and secure it with bolts.
  • Reconnect the electrical wiring, ensuring all connections are tight and correct.
  • Reinstall the drive belt, ensuring proper tension according to manufacturer specifications.
  • Reconnect the negative battery terminal.
  • If the vehicle was lifted, carefully lower it back to the ground.

Final Checks and Testing

Start the engine and observe the alternator’s operation. Use a multimeter to check the voltage across the battery terminals; it should read approximately 13.8 to 14.4 volts. Confirm that the belt is properly aligned and tensioned. If everything functions correctly, the replacement is complete.
